#3f2d28 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3f2d28 is composed of 24.7% red, 17.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 36.5%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 13 degrees, a saturation of 22.3% and a lightness of 20.2%. #3f2d28 color hex could be obtained by blending #7e5a50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#3f2d28

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030202 is the darkest color, while #f9f7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f2d28

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373130 is the less saturated color, while #671700 is the most saturated one.
